栏目分类:
子分类:
返回
名师互学网用户登录
快速导航关闭
当前搜索
当前分类
子分类
实用工具
热门搜索
名师互学网 > IT > 软件开发 > 后端开发 > C/C++/C#

学习c语言练习题

C/C++/C# 更新时间: 发布时间: IT归档 最新发布 模块sitemap 名妆网 法律咨询 聚返吧 英语巴士网 伯小乐 网商动力

学习c语言练习题

题目:

谁家孩子跑最慢
    张、王、李三家各有三个小孩。一天,三家的九个孩子在一起比赛短
跑,规定不分年龄大小,跑第一得9分,跑第二得8分,一次类推。比赛结果
各家的总分相同,且这些孩子没有同时到达终点,也没有一家的两个或三
个孩子获得相连的名次。已知获第一名的是李家的孩子,获得第二的是王
家的孩子。求各家各个孩子的得分,获得最后一名的是谁家的孩子?
**输入格式要求:提示信息:"The last one arrived to end is a child from family Zhang.n"
**输出格式要求:"%d  "
程序运行示例如下:
7  5  3  
8  6  1  
9  4  2  
The last one arrived to end is a child from family Wang.

写法一:(狗头)

#include 

int main()
{
    printf("7  5  3  n8  6  1  n9  4  2  n");
    printf("The last one arrived to end is a child from family Wang.n");
}

写法二,正经做,但是sse就是不给过啊!不过写 写法一就可以过了。。。

代码如下:

#include 

int main()
{
    int a[3][3];
    for(int i=0;i<3;i++)
    {
        for(int j=0;j<3;j++)
        {
            scanf("%d",&a[i][j]);
        }
    }
    for(int i=0;i<3;i++)
    {
        for(int j=0;j<3;j++)
        {
            printf("%d",a[i][j]);
        }
        printf("n");
    }
    for(int i=0;i<3;i++)
    {
        for(int j=0;j<3;j++)
        {
            if(a[i][j]==1)
            {
                if(i==0)
                {
                    printf("The last one arrived to end is a child from family Zhang.n");
                }
                if(i==1)
                {
                    printf("The last one arrived to end is a child from family Wang.n");
                }
                if(i==2)
                {
                    printf("The last one arrived to end is a child from family Li.n");
                }
            }
        }
    }
}

欢迎交流

转载请注明:文章转载自 www.mshxw.com
本文地址:https://www.mshxw.com/it/853722.html
我们一直用心在做
关于我们 文章归档 网站地图 联系我们

版权所有 (c)2021-2022 MSHXW.COM

ICP备案号:晋ICP备2021003244-6号